    5 former KKR players who are members of coaching staff in T20 World Cup 2022

    T20 World Cup 2022 is happening in Australia at the moment, with 16 teams competing against each other to capture the championship. Hosts Australia are the defending champions, but they have started the competition with a big defeat at the hands of New Zealand. There are 14 other teams in the tournament as well.

    All teams have named star-studded squads and high-profile coaching staffs for the mega event in Australia. Interestingly, five members of the coaching department once played for the Kolkata Knight Riders IPL franchise in their careers. Here’s a list of those five names.

    1. Umar Gul

    Afghanistan’s fast bowling coach Umar Gul was a part of the Kolkata Knight Riders team in the inaugural IPL season. Gul played six matches for the Kolkata-based franchise, scalping 12 wickets, including one four-wicket haul.

    2. Charl Langeveldt

    Charl Langeveldt played four matches for the Kolkata Knight Riders during his time as an active cricketer. He scalped eight wickets in those four games. Langeveldt is the fast-bowling coach of South Africa in T20 World Cup 2022.

    3. Mark Boucher

    South Africa’s head coach Mark Boucher has also represented the Kolkata Knight Riders in the Indian Premier League. Boucher played the last season of his IPL career for KKR in 2011, scoring six runs in four matches.

    4. Shaun Tait

    Pakistan’s fast bowling coach Shaun Tait has also been a part of the Kolkata Knight Riders in the IPL. The former Aussie speedster joined the team as a replacement for John Hastings in 2016.

    5. Morne Morkel

    Former South African cricket team fast bowler Morne Morkel played 29 matches for the Kolkata Knight Riders in his IPL career, including his last season in 2016. Morkel was a top performer for the Kolkata-based franchise as he scalped 32 wickets for the team. He is currently an assistant coach of Namibia.
